About this map

Crockett County ranching life is clearly defined by the intricate network of canyons and dry washes that crisscross this West Texas landscape. Named homesteads like Read Ranch and Perner Ranch anchor the territory, suggesting the importance of localized water sources and family operations in this semi-arid environment. The terrain is dominated by steep-sided drainages including Shaggy Canyon, Plum Canyon, and the curiously named Rock House Canyon, which along with several draws like Baggett Draw and Tucker Draw, shape the movement of people and livestock.
